Summary

Yard waste, brush and tree trunks aren't picked up in Cleveland's regular waste containers. Codified Ordinances § 551.05 requires them tied into compact bundles weighing no more than 100 pounds each and set at a spot convenient for collection, and § 551.111 caps a manual-zone household at 20 such bundles or bags per set-out.

No furniture, tires, yard waste, bundle of brush, tree trunk or other such special waste shall be routinely collected by the regular waste collectors. Any solid waste, other than furniture, appliances or other such bulk items, that is so large that it cannot be contained in approved containers, shall be securely tied in compact bundles not to exceed one hundred (100) pounds in weight and shall be placed in a location convenient for collection.

Violations & Fines

Bundles over the 100-pound weight cap in § 551.05(a) can be refused or cited for improper set-out. Separately, exceeding the quantity limits in § 551.111, more than 20 bags of yard waste or 20 brush bundles per manual- or automated-zone set-out, draws a $100 civil infraction under § 551.991(f), rising to $350 if the set-out tops 40 bags or 40 bundles.

Frequently Asked Questions

How should I bundle yard waste for Cleveland pickup?
Section 551.05(a) requires brush, tree trunks and other yard waste too large for a container to be tied into compact bundles weighing no more than 100 pounds each, placed where the collection crew can reach them; regular waste collectors don't take loose yard debris.
How many bags of yard waste can I set out at once in Cleveland?
Up to 20 bags of yard waste or 20 bundles of brush or tree trunks per set-out, in either a manual or automated collection zone, under § 551.111(a)-(b). Going over that draws a $100 civil infraction, which jumps to $350 if you exceed 40 bags or bundles.
How often does Cleveland collect yard waste?
At least once a month. Section 551.051 requires the Director of Public Service to arrange for solid waste, including bundled yard waste and brush, to be collected at least once every month, and to report to City Council if that minimum can't be met.
